Size: Various models available, typically ranging from 1.5" to 4" discharge ports.
Grade: Marine-grade construction for durability in harsh environments.
Viscosity: Suitable for handling fluids with varying viscosities, including wastewater and sludge.
Buoyancy: Designed to operate efficiently in submerged or floating conditions.
Material: Constructed from corrosion-resistant materials such as stainless steel, cast iron, or high-grade plastics.
Power: Available in electric or hydraulic drive options, with power ratings tailored to specific models.
Flow Rate: Typically ranges from 20 to 200 gallons per minute (GPM), depending on the model.
Pressure: Capable of generating pressures up to 100 PSI for efficient maceration and pumping.
Certifications: Compliant with marine standards such as USCG, ABS, or DNV where applicable.
Applications: Ideal for marine sanitation systems, bilge pumping, and wastewater management.
